WebTools Seokgatap ( Sakyamuni Pagoda) is a stone pagoda in South Korea designated as the 21st National Treasure on December 12, 1962. Its full name is Sakyamuni Yeoraesangjuseolbeop Tap, and is sometimes referred to as the Shadowless Pagoda or the Bulguksa Samcheung Seoktap ("three-storied stone pagoda of Bulguksa"). Web10 Apr 2024 · From Bulguksa temple there is an relatively easy hiking trail that will lead to the entrance of Seokguram grotto. The trail will take around 1,5h along a well maintained path. How To Get To Bulguksa Temple And Seokguram Grotto. From Gyeongju bus station (express or intercity) or Gyeongju train station take bus 10 or 11.
